In this Listener Question episode of Happier at Work, Aoife O’Brien responds to a question many leaders wrestle with:
How do you know when a workplace is toxic — and when it’s time to leave rather than trying to fix it?
Following this week’s solo episode on how toxic workplaces are created, this conversation focuses on the personal decision leaders face when they’re inside one.
This episode isn’t about resilience or coping strategies. It’s about judgement.
Aoife explores why leaders often stay longer than others in unhealthy environments, the hidden cost of trying to “hold things together,” and how to tell the difference between a tough phase and a culture that’s unlikely to change.

Aoife also shares reflective questions to help you think through your own situation — without rushing to drastic decisions or defaulting to endurance.
If you’re a leader who feels responsible for your team but increasingly disconnected from your environment, this episode will help you pause, assess, and trust your judgement.
